Originally Posted by BackWoodsRacing
does motorama run off of ROAR rules for the classes?
Kind of...the Trinity D3.5 was illegal by ROAR standards at the time but OK for Motorama. Also, batteries did not have to be ROAR approved, they did have to be hard case and 2 cell for 1/10 scale.
